I was able to find the "salto urugua-i" using Google maps. It's actually fairly close to a major highway and what appears to be a hydro plant. It is not labeled on Google maps though so it looks like it is maybe a lesser know or visited place. I find it funny that the show has them hiking through remote jungle to get there but if you look at Google maps and the route it showed on the show they would have gone through two or three good sized towns and cultivated land. Doesn't mean that what they found wasn't real but it does mean they highly embellished pretty much everything. The place is on the Uruguay river just upstream from where it runs into the Parana river.
